FREERTOS traceQUEUE_SEND
时间: 2023-08-21 21:04:54 浏览: 60
`traceQUEUE_SEND` 是 FreeRTOS 中的一个宏或函数名称,用于记录在向队列发送数据时的跟踪信息。
在 FreeRTOS 中,任务之间可以使用队列进行数据的传递和通信。当向队列发送数据时,可能会使用 `traceQUEUE_SEND` 宏或函数来记录相关的跟踪信息,例如发送的数据、队列的状态等。
通过记录这些跟踪信息,开发者可以在调试或性能分析时了解数据被发送到队列的过程,并进行相应的故障排除或优化。
具体的实现和上下文可能会有所不同,因此建议参考 FreeRTOS 的官方文档或相关资源,以获取更准确的信息和使用方法。
请注意,以上只是对可能存在的名称进行了推测,具体情况可能有所不同,最好查阅相关文档来获取准确的信息。
相关问题
traceQUEUE_SEND
traceQUEUE_SEND是一个用于跟踪FreeRTOS任务队列发送操作的函数。在FreeRTOS中,任务队列是一种用于在任务之间传递数据的机制。任务可以通过将数据项发送到队列中来与其他任务进行通信。
traceQUEUE_SEND函数的作用是记录任务队列发送操作的相关信息,以便在调试和性能分析时进行分析。它可以记录发送任务的名称、队列的句柄、发送的数据项以及发送操作的结果等信息。
该函数通常在FreeRTOS内核中的任务队列发送函数中调用,用于生成跟踪事件。跟踪事件可以通过调试器或其他工具进行捕获和分析,以便了解任务队列的使用情况和性能状况。
FREERTOS traceQUEUE_PEEK
`traceQUEUE_PEEK` 是 FreeRTOS 中的一个宏或函数名称,用于记录在查看队列的下一个可用元素时的跟踪信息。
在 FreeRTOS 中,任务之间可以使用队列进行数据的传递和通信。当需要查看队列中下一个可用的元素时,可能会使用 `traceQUEUE_PEEK` 宏或函数来记录相关的跟踪信息,例如队列的状态、返回的元素等。
通过记录这些跟踪信息,开发者可以在调试或性能分析时了解下一个可用元素的查看过程,并进行相应的故障排除或优化。
具体的实现和上下文可能会有所不同,因此建议参考 FreeRTOS 的官方文档或相关资源,以获取更准确的信息和使用方法。
请注意,以上只是对可能存在的名称进行了推测,具体情况可能有所不同,最好查阅相关文档来获取准确的信息。